Journey Around My Room

Journey Around My Room presents the work of seven artists who work in photography, painting, and textile to explore the intimacy of interior spaces.

In 1794, French writer Xavier De Maistre wrote A Journey Around My Room. In playful ruminations about his bedroom, De Maistre articulated details of his daily passage with excitement and attentiveness, revitalizing his vision for the everyday, and constructing place through joyful attention.

Taking a cue from De Maistre’s detailed treatise, the exhibition Journey Around My Room proposes that the act of articulating one’s space – be it home or studio, real or invented – is not only an act of attention to the everyday and the construction of place, but also an act of self-construction. Curated by outgoing Director of Exhibitions and Associate Professor Julie Poitras Santos, Journey Around My Roompresents the work of seven artists who work in photography, painting, and textile to explore the intimacy of interior spaces.
